East of the Great Jin Dynasty in this world, there is also a vast island. It’s positioned not far from Japan, and its land area is three times as large as Japan.

The people on the island claim to be the descendants of Xu Fu and call their land ’Kingdom of the Rising Sun’, believing their dwelling to be the place where the sun rises.

The Jin Dynasty does not acknowledge the ’Kingdom of the Rising Sun’ nor its Emperor, referring to the kingdom as Wo. Later, at the request of the Wo envoy, it was changed to ’Fusou’.

As it happens, there is a delegation from the Kingdom of Fusou that recently arrived in the capital city to negotiate trade.

The negotiations, also known as the ’tribute trade’, began during the early phase of the Jin Dynasty that implemented maritime restrictions. It only allowed trade with foreign countries that were prepared to offer tributes at specific times and places.

Foreign merchant ships had to deliver tribute goods and regional items to Jin. The Great Jin Dynasty would collect the tribute goods, purchase regional items, and gift Chinese goods to foreign merchants in the form of ’Guoci’ (National gifts).

Before these merchant ships could dock in the Jin Dynasty, they needed to hold a ’Kanhe’ issued by the Jin Dynasty in advance, which could be interpreted as a permit.

On the one hand, the Jin Dynasty intended to prevent piracy with this measure, while monopolizing the income from overseas trade on the other hand.

The purpose of this delegation from Fusou, although ostensibly for an audience with the Emperor, is actually to acquire the ’Kanhe’.
